Hello friends welcome to museum of Zoology Department, Shri Shivaji Science College, Nagpur. Female turtles lay eggs in nests dug in sandy or soil areas. The eggs undergo incubation, with temperature influencing sex determination. The hatchlings emerge from the eggs, digging their way to the surface. The hatchlings grow into juveniles, undergoing significant growth. The turtles continue to grow, gradually approaching maturity. The turtles reach sexual maturity and can reproduce, continuing the life cycle. Thank you visit again.
